Wats On My Mind: I for one welcome our Venusian overlords

Reading the headlines, this was my thought process, almost exactly. Is xkcd evidence of alien mind probes? Also, “Venus?? I thought they said Venice!”

https://imgs.xkcd.com/comics/evidence_of_alien_life.png

One thought on “Wats On My Mind: I for one welcome our Venusian overlords

Please keep it civil

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s